Here is a duplicate 35mm color slide of (F to R) Pennsylvania Railroad engine #9735 and another unit whose road number is not recorded. #9735 is a BF-16 built by Baldwin-Lima-Hamilton in May of 1951, rated at 1,600 horsepower, and retired in July of 1966 after just 15 years of revenue service. Note the two unfinished trolley tracks in the foreground. The photographer's name, the exact date, and the location are not recorded. ("LouisFols"; #9 of 31) |
